FORT WAYNE COMMUNITY SCHOOLS STUDENT INTERN
Basic Function:
Intern will assist a certified teacher as they instruct individual or small groups of students in special education or general classrooms; perform various clerical duties in support of instructional activities; assist students with performing academic.
Qualifications:
Must be a high school junior or senior. Must have some office, computer, and oral and written communication skills and participate in training provided by FWCS Special Education Department.

Physical Requirements:
The physical demands described here are representative of those that must be met by a student intern to successfully perform the essential functions of this internship. Reasonable accommodations may be made to enable individuals with disabilities to perform the essential functions.
While performing the duties of this job, the intern is regularly required to speak and hear. The intern is required to have dexterity of hands and fingers. The intern is required to sit or stand for extended periods of time. They may be occasionally required to bend at the waist, kneel or crouch. Specific vision abilities required by this job include close vision, and ability to adjust focus. While performing the duties of this job the incumbent is seated or walking at will. The intern will be required to lift, carry and/or push or pull students weighing 50 pounds or more. While performing the duties of this job, the intern is frequently exposed to outside weather conditions.
